Where is the seat of the ICJ located? What makes it different from the other five principal
organs of the UN? - correct answer ✔✔ - the Peace Palace in The Hague, Netherlands
- It is the only organ not located in NY, U.S.A
What is the role of the ICJ? - correct answer ✔✔ To deal with legal disputes between member
states, often around issues of sovereignty/borders - in theory its decisions are binding, and
failure to comply can be referred to the UNSC for enforcement
The ICJ is composed of _______ judges who are elected for terms of office of ______ years by
the __________ and the __________. - correct answer ✔✔ 15 judges
9 year terms
United Nations General Assembly and the Security Council
What is the administrative organ of the ICJ? - correct answer ✔✔ a registry
